Raja dinkar kelkar museum launches multilingual digital audio guide

Pune: To mark on May 18, the in Pune unveiled a multilingual smart digital audio guide, offering visitors a fresh, immersive experience through its eight galleries. Developed in Marathi, Hindi, and English, the audio guide responds to a global call by the International Council of Museums (ICOM), which urged cultural institutions to celebrate the day with initiatives centered on the theme "The Future of Museums in Rapidly Changing Communities. The initiative was inaugurated by Sonali Deshpande, chairperson of persistent systems, who became the first visitor to take the audio tour. The guide, which is accessible via a simple QR code scan, walks users through 35 specially curated artefacts. High-quality audio explains each object's history, material, function, and cultural context. Cloud-powered and mobile-driven, the system is designed for use on personal smartphones. It incorporates geofencing technology, ensuring the guide functions only within museum premises. "Visitors can begin their journey the moment they scan the QR code on the standee at the entrance," said Ranade. "The content is multilingual, and we are working on adding more languages such as German, Russian, Japanese, and other regional Indian languages so that international and non-Maharashtrian or Hindi-speaking visitors can share the knowledge." Developed in collaboration with Persistent Foundation and Glorytel Digital LLP, with active participation from the museum's staff, the project reflects the institution's commitment to innovation, research, and accessibility. In addition to providing rich information about the artefacts, the guide features social media integration, allowing visitors to share photos, tag the museum, and offer real-time feedback. Founded in 1962 by Dinkar Gangadhar Kelkar, the Raja Dinkar Kelkar Museum in Shukrawar Peth houses over 20,000 artefacts, with around 2,500 currently on display. From musical instruments and lamps to intricate sculptures and everyday household items, the collection offers a window into pre-industrial Indian life. Dyne Therapeutics Announces Chief Business Officer and Chief Scientific Officer Appointments

Vikram Ranade, PhD Ranjan Batra, PhD Oxana Beskrovnaya, PhD - Vikram Ranade, PhD, appointed as chief business officer - - Ranjan Batra, PhD, appointed as chief scientific officer - - Oxana Beskrovnaya, PhD, transitioning to chief innovation officer - WALTHAM, Mass., April 15, 2025 (GLOBE NEWSWIRE) -- Dyne Therapeutics, Inc. (Nasdaq: DYN), a clinical-stage company focused on advancing life-transforming therapeutics for people living with genetically driven neuromuscular diseases, today announced the appointments of Vikram (Vik) Ranade, PhD, as chief business officer (CBO) and Ranjan (Ron) Batra, PhD, as chief scientific officer (CSO) of Dyne. Dr. Ranade will lead business development, corporate strategy and strategic partnerships to support the company's late-stage clinical and commercialization plans. Dr. Batra will lead the company's research strategy, pipeline development and activities supporting clinical development. Effective April 28, 2025, Oxana Beskrovnaya, PhD, will transition from CSO to chief innovation officer (CIO) responsible for driving Dyne's comprehensive innovation strategy to maximize the value of its FORCE™ platform and further enable the company's long-term success. Dr. Ranade joins Dyne, effective immediately, from Tessera Therapeutics, where he was senior vice president of corporate development, leading strategy and business development, and was member of the executive team. During more than five years at Tessera he also played a key role in equity financings totaling more than $600 million. Previously, he worked in McKinsey & Company's healthcare practice, advising biopharmaceutical and biotechnology companies on strategy, M&A and R&D. He led diligence on completed deals with an aggregate transaction value of more than $15 billion and advised on clinical strategy for more than 20 programs. Dr. Ranade also co-led McKinsey's Center for Asset Optimization, which focuses on clinical-stage asset development strategy. Dr. Ranade holds a PhD in Genetics and Development from Columbia University and a BS in biochemistry from Brandeis University, where he earned highest honors for his research on DNA damage repair pathways. Dr. Batra joins Dyne, effective April 28, 2025, from Lexeo Therapeutics, where he was vice president of research and translation. A leading expert in RNA biology and therapeutics, he has developed cutting-edge treatments for genetic diseases. Previously, Dr. Batra served as a senior vice president of R&D at LocanaBio, advancing RNA-targeted therapies for rare disorders including Duchenne muscular dystrophy and myotonic dystrophy. Prior to LocanaBio, he worked at Verily Life Sciences and conducted pioneering research at UC San Diego and the University of Florida with more than 35 publications and patents. Dr. Batra earned a PhD in genetics from the University of Florida, where he studied RNA biology and gene therapy for neuromuscular diseases. About Dyne TherapeuticsDyne Therapeutics is discovering and advancing innovative life-transforming therapeutics for people living with genetically driven neuromuscular diseases. Leveraging the modularity of its FORCE™ platform, Dyne is developing targeted therapeutics that deliver to muscle and the central nervous system (CNS). Dyne has a broad pipeline for neuromuscular diseases, including clinical programs for myotonic dystrophy type 1 (DM1) and Duchenne muscular dystrophy (DMD) and preclinical programs for facioscapulohumeral muscular dystrophy (FSHD) and Pompe disease.
